We are representing a forward thinking engineering and technology company looking for an experienced People Partner to join their team in Romsey for a 3 month contract, with a strong focus on employee relations. This is a hybrid working role.

This is a hands-on role where you will manage a varied ER caseload and support managers with everything from disciplinary and grievance cases to performance and absence, advising and coaching managers.
